The Role
We’re looking for a Technical Animator to join our team at Splash Damage and help bring our characters to life. As a Technical Animator at Splash Damage you will be responsible for working with a team of animators, artists and technical artists in developing and maintaining our rigging, tools and workflow processes.
Responsibilities
- Learn how our current animation/rigging systems works
- Rigging/skinning a varied selection of humanoid characters as well as props
Essential Skills and Experience
- Excellent technical knowledge of Maya, 3D Max or equivalent software
- UE4 experience
- +3 years working on pc or console videogames
- Have a relevant portfolio demonstrating and showcasing examples of rigging and skinning
- Good eye for animation
- Great communication and people management skills.
- Excellent problem solving, highly motivated and proactive with a CAN-DO attitude
Preferred Skills and Experience
- Experience working with mocap data
- Facial animation setups
- Good knowledge of scripting languages: Python, MaxScript, MEL, etc…
